This black and white stereograph taken from a glass plate negative shows the "Russell Record" newspaper shop in Russell, Kansas. The interior view of the shop has a view of the printing press used to publish the "Russell Record". A republican journal established in 1874, that pledged to write in the best interest of Russell County, Kansas. Over the years, the paper became the voice of the community until it merged with the "Russell Daily News" on June 1, 2000.
